【小区物业管理系统源码(带毕业论文).rar】是一个压缩包文件,其中包含了实现小区物业管理功能的源代码以及相关的毕业论文。这个系统主要是为了解决现代社区中的物业管理问题,提高工作效率,提供便捷的服务,同时也方便居民与物业之间的沟通。下面我们将深入探讨这个系统的组成部分、功能模块以及可能涉及的技术。
一、系统架构
该物业管理系统可能采用B/S(Browser/Server)架构,即浏览器/服务器模式,用户通过网页进行操作,服务器端处理请求并返回结果。这样的架构使得系统具有较好的可扩展性和跨平台性。
二、功能模块
1. 用户管理:包括业主、租户、物业人员等用户的注册、登录、权限分配等功能,确保信息的安全与访问控制。
2. 房产信息管理:录入和管理小区内的房源信息,如户型、面积、位置等,便于物业管理和租赁查询。
3. 费用管理:包括物业费、水电费、停车费等的收取、记录、催缴及报表生成,支持在线支付接口集成。
4. 维修服务:提供线上报修功能,跟踪维修进度,记录维修历史,提升服务质量。
5. 投诉建议:居民可以在线提交投诉或建议,物业及时回应,改善工作流程。
6. 公告通知:发布小区公告,提醒居民重要事项,如停水停电、活动安排等。
7. 门禁管理:实现电子门禁控制,支持远程开锁和权限设置。
8. 停车管理:管理小区停车位,支持预约、计费和缴费功能。
三、技术栈
1. 前端开发:可能使用HTML、CSS、JavaScript进行页面设计,框架可能选用React、Vue.js或Angular等。
2. 后端开发:可能基于Java的Spring Boot框架或者Python的Django、Flask等构建服务器端。
3. 数据库管理:MySQL或Oracle用于存储用户数据、房产信息、费用记录等。
4. 安全技术:使用HTTPS协议保障数据传输安全,JWT(JSON Web Token)进行身份验证。
5. 接口开发:可能对接支付宝、微信等支付平台的API,实现在线支付功能。
四、毕业论文
附带的毕业论文可能详细阐述了系统的开发背景、需求分析、系统设计与实现、性能测试等方面,对理解整个系统的运作原理和开发过程有着重要的参考价值。
总结来说,"小区物业管理系统"是一个集成了多种功能的综合性管理系统,旨在优化小区的日常运营,提高居民满意度。通过分析源码,开发者不仅可以学习到系统设计与实现的技巧,还能了解到物业管理行业的信息化解决方案。同时,对于计算机科学和技术、软件工程等相关专业的学生,此项目可作为实践和研究的宝贵资料。
评论0
最新资源